The invention discloses a subway station pedestrian passing signal management device, which comprises a main body. A processing block is fixed in the middle of the upper end face of the main body, a display is arranged in the processing block, the lower side of the display is provided with a recovery cavity which is bilaterally symmetrical about the display and has an opening facing the side away from the display, a stop device is arranged in the recovery cavity, and the lower side of the recovery cavity is provided with a pulley cavity. A channel can be automatically closed or unclosed according to different subway station pedestrian flows, meanwhile, the traffic signal state of the channel can be obtained through a display, and therefore passengers in the station can take the subway in order; and sundries which are stacked in the channel and influence the sealing operation can be automatically cleaned, so that manual cleaning is not needed, and the waste of labor force is reduced.
